About the Company
WILVO Metaalbewerking B.V. is a specialist in metalworking in the Kempen region, located in Bergeijk, the Netherlands. The company processes mainly steel and stainless steel into both small and large constructions for a wide range of industries.
Production processes such as CNC laser cutting, welding, and assembly are carried out under one roof. This creates a professional workplace where welders, fitters, and production colleagues work together to deliver accurate and high-quality metal products.
